Banc of California SVP, People & Culture Salary

The average Banc of California SVP, People & Culture earns an estimated $177,366 annually. Banc of California's SVP, People & Culture compensation is $47,066 less than the US average for a SVP, People & Culture.

The HR Department at Banc of California earns $1,994 more on average than the IT Department.

SVP, People & Culture Compensation by Gender (All Companies)

The average female SVP, People & Culture at companies similar size to Banc of California reported making $224,033, while the average male SVP, People & Culture at similar sized companies reported making $290,660.

SVP, People & Culture Compensation by Ethnicity (All Companies)

The average Caucasian SVP, People & Culture at companies similar size to Banc of California reported making $251,577, while the average Asian or Pacific Islander SVP, People & Culture at similar sized companies reported making $201,500.

How SVP, People & Cultures at Banc of California Rate Their Compensation

The majority of SVP, People & Cultures at Banc of California believe they're not compensated fairly. 100% of SVP, People & Cultures at Banc of California say they receive annual bonuses, and the majority (43%) are not satisfied with their benefits.
